Anubhav Hanjura is a cloud technology enthusiast and a software architect. He specializes in server-side development (C++, C, and Java) for distributed software platforms, and is an avid blog reader. When he is not designing software systems, you can find him collecting books, pondering over puzzles, or bookmarking general trivia. He is a passionate mentor, has authored several white papers, and has also served as a project guide for students on many occasions. He holds a Bachelor's degree in Computer Engineering from NIT, Surat.
I would like to thank my parents, Roshan and Usha, for constantly reminding me of the value of sharing. I would like to thank my teachers and friends for inspiring and believing in me. Last but not the least, I would like to thank my daughter, Edha and my wife, Sheetal for letting me steal their time to write this book.